'The Boar Hunt' Copper Plaque

19TH CENTURY A.D.

3 3/8 in. (13.8 grams, 86 mm).

Repoussé plaque with design showing a pack of hounds attacking a boar in a landscape. [No Reserve]

Provenance

Acquired in the 2000s.
Property of a Stowmarket, UK, gentleman.
